The Hub dance team in association with the East Midlands Dance Network are offering a series of contemporary based practical dance classes for adults. This is an OPEN and accessible class suitable for all dance artists/practitioners working in all areas of dance and the arts. Some experience of practical dance training is required for this class. Classes will offer the opportunity to move together in a safe and supportive environment.

The classes will be led by Emma Bouch from the Hub Dance Team. The class draws upon release-based technique building on strength, stamina, and coordination with an emphasis on floor work and finding fluidity in movement. The class will begin with a warm up to increase circulation around the body with techniques such as Improvisation. We will then move on to technique exercises in the centre or travelling sequences to improve core strength, flexibility and all round fitness. This is then followed by an energetic and exciting choreographic phrase. The class finishes off with a calm cool down to the relax the body.
